Understand Material Differences
Foam underlays are typically made from polyurethane, offering excellent cushioning and sound insulation. Felt underlays, on the other hand, are often made from recycled materials, providing durability and a more eco-friendly option. Knowing these differences can help you choose based on your specific requirements.

Consider Thickness
The thickness of underlay can impact both comfort and insulation. Foam underlays are available in various thicknesses, commonly ranging from 10mm to 12mm, while felt underlays are usually around 8mm to 10mm. Choose a thickness that complements your carpet and meets your comfort needs.
Evaluate Acoustic Properties
If sound insulation is a priority, foam underlays generally provide better acoustic benefits due to their density and material composition. However, high-quality felt underlays can also offer reasonable sound absorption, making them suitable for quieter spaces.
Assess Durability and Longevity
Foam underlays are known for their resilience and can last between 10 to 15 years, while felt underlays, depending on their quality, may last 5 to 10 years. Consider your foot traffic and usage when deciding which material will withstand your lifestyle.
Budget for Your Purchase
Prices for foam underlays typically range from £5 to £15 per square meter, while felt underlays can range from £3 to £12 per square meter. Factor in the size of your space and the type of underlay you prefer to ensure you stay within budget.
